How To Remove Anydesk Alias. After connecting, you can then rename the computer to anything you'd like in the recent connections area of the anydesk new connections window on the computer you accessed it from. Change remote control software id (alias) through settings. Your id and alias is stored in the service.conf. While the id can be. Select “choose alias.” input the new address and save. Open anydesk on your device and go to the “settings” tab. When you open up the anydesk app on your computer, head over to the settings section. Navigate to the “alias” section. Click on the “choose alias…” button. If the button is greyed out, you’re running the free version of anydesk. In the “anydesk id” section, click the “reset id” button. There is a simple way to force a reset. Exit the running anydesk instance, then go to c:\programdata\anydesk. In the settings section, find the id and alias settings and click on them in order to expand those settings. Users of the free version of the software are unable to modify their id or alias after the initial setup.
